Transaction 17ad95d72adea1b301d073ede7a5ef6fe688da791832cf7224b03398a1f63792
1 Input
1 Output
-
17ad95d72adea1b301d073ede7a5ef6fe688da791832cf7224b03398a1f63792:0
- value
- 372439
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f5d77b0ec066a183fe31b2d3f1847c7853aeb59 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16n3YKoD7RBCFg8riG65nT5NEVhPwLvr16